Chhattisgarh CM Selection: BJP's High-Level Delegation Lands in Naxal-Affected State
Share:

Raipur: On Sunday morning, BJP's central observers arrived at the party headquarters in Raipur, intensifying the anticipation surrounding the selection of the next Chhattisgarh chief minister. For the task in Chhattisgarh, the BJP has enlisted Union Ministers Arjun Munda and Sarbananda Sonowal, along with BJP general secretary Dushyant Kumar Gautam.

The central observers from the party landed in the Naxal-affected state with the aim of finalizing the appointment of the state's new chief minister. Their schedule includes meetings with the 54 newly elected MLAs in the state capital. The legislative party leader is anticipated to be chosen during a meeting scheduled for later today. Meanwhile, the delay in announcing state leadership in Rajasthan, Chhattisgarh, and Madhya Pradesh, even a week after the election results, has faced criticism from the Congress.

Om Mathur, BJP’s Chhattisgarh in-charge, Union minister Mansukh Mandaviya, and party co-in-charge for the state Nitin Nabin also touched down at Chhattisgarh's Swami Vivekananda Airport. Contenders from the tribal community include former Union minister Vishnu Deo, Renuka Singh (who resigned as Union minister after being elected as an MLA), former state ministers Ramvichar Netam and Lata Usendi, and MP Gomti Sai, a winner in the assembly polls.

Additionally, potential chief minister candidates from Other Backward Classes (OBC) include state BJP chief Arun Sao (who resigned as an MP after being elected as an MLA) and bureaucrat-turned-politician OP Choudhary. In the recently concluded polls for the 90-member state assembly, the BJP successfully seized power from the Congress's Bhupesh Baghel-led government. The results, declared on December 3, saw the BJP secure 54 of the 90 seats, while the Congress, which had won 68 seats in 2018, was reduced to 35 seats in Chhattisgarh.
